辨析记忆
spoil / indulge
这两个动词均含“纵容,娇养”之意。
spoil → 指纵容而造成对性情的扭曲。
indulge → 指迁就或放任别人应该节制的欲望要求或感情。

单词例句
Only rarely will he indulge in a glass of wine.
他只是偶尔才喝杯红酒,让自己享受一下。
The Swedish welfare system indulges jobseekers' laziness.
瑞典的福利制度纵容了求职者的懒惰。
It pleased me to indulge his wishes.
放手满足他的愿望,使我感到高兴。
She indulged in a luxurious spa treatment to relax after a long week at work.
她在劳累的工作周后享受了一次豪华的水疗,尽情放松。
He indulged his passion for cooking by starting a small restaurant.
他放纵了自己的烹饪热情,开了一家小餐馆。
The children were indulged with all sorts of sweets on their birthday.
孩子们在生日那天得到了各种各样的糖果。
She indulges herself in a good book every evening before going to bed.
每天晚上睡觉前,她都会尽情享受阅读。
He indulged in a lavish dinner party, inviting friends and family to celebrate his promotion.
他举办了一场盛大的晚宴,庆祝他的晋升。
Parents shouldn't always indulge their child's every whim.
父母不应总是满足孩子所有的任性要求。
After months of hard work, she decided to indulge in a week-long vacation.
经过几个月的努力工作,她决定享受一周的假期。
The queen indulged her guests with a royal tour of the palace.
女王款待她的客人,让他们参观了皇宫。
He indulged in a deep, soulful sigh after finishing his marathon run.
完成马拉松后,他深深地叹了口气。
